From ada23a3f4f5f29ca6a7d3db001a75739d15259fa Mon Sep 17 00:00:00 2001 From: Benny Prijono Date: Wed, 1 Mar 2006 20:47:16 +0000 Subject: Option to dump summary/detail git-svn-id: http://svn.pjsip.org/repos/pjproject/trunk@256 74dad513-b988-da41-8d7b-12977e46ad98 --- pjsip-apps/src/pjsua/main.c | 33 ++++++++++++++++++++------------- 1 file changed, 20 insertions(+), 13 deletions(-) (limited to 'pjsip-apps') diff --git a/pjsip-apps/src/pjsua/main.c b/pjsip-apps/src/pjsua/main.c index e1c584ae..d8539a7a 100644 --- a/pjsip-apps/src/pjsua/main.c +++ b/pjsip-apps/src/pjsua/main.c @@ -209,13 +209,13 @@ static void keystroke_help(void) puts("| m Make new call | i Send IM | o Send OPTIONS |"); puts("| M Make multiple calls | s Subscribe presence | rr (Re-)register |"); puts("| a Answer call | u Unsubscribe presence | ru Unregister |"); - puts("| h Hangup call | t ToGgle Online status | d Dump status |"); - puts("| H Hold call | | dc Dump config |"); + puts("| h Hangup call (ha=all) | t ToGgle Online status | |"); + puts("| H Hold call | | |"); puts("| v re-inVite (release hold) +--------------------------+-------------------+"); puts("| ] Select next dialog | Conference Command | |"); - puts("| [ Select previous dialog | cl List ports | |"); - puts("| x Xfer call | cc Connect port | |"); - puts("| # Send DTMF string | cd Disconnect port | |"); + puts("| [ Select previous dialog | cl List ports | d Dump status |"); + puts("| x Xfer call | cc Connect port | dd Dump detailed |"); + puts("| # Send DTMF string | cd Disconnect port | dc Dump config |"); puts("+------------------------------+--------------------------+-------------------+"); puts("| q QUIT |"); puts("+=============================================================================+"); @@ -404,6 +404,13 @@ static void ui_console_main(void) /* Make multiple calls! : */ printf("(You currently have %d calls)\n", pjsua.call_cnt); + if (!simple_input("Number of calls", menuin, sizeof(menuin))) + continue; + + count = atoi(menuin); + if (count < 1) + continue; + ui_input_url("Make call", buf, sizeof(buf), &result); if (result.nb_result != NO_NB) { if (result.nb_result == -1) { @@ -415,13 +422,6 @@ static void ui_console_main(void) uri = result.uri_result; } - if (!simple_input("Number of calls", menuin, sizeof(menuin))) - continue; - - count = atoi(menuin); - if (count < 1) - continue; - for (i=0; i